Best Schools in Bunn, NC
Bunn, NC has a total of 6 schools including 2 high schools, 1 middle schools and 3 elementary schools. A total of 3,048 students attend Bunn, NC schools. On average, schools in Bunn score 46%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 40%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in Bunn gre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in Bunn, NC
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
Bunn, NC has a total population of 2,124 with 20%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 83%, and 15%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
